A dental bridge is anchored by the remaining natural teeth that reside adjacent to the gap in your mouth. It is made of dental crowns. This is a great option that can improve the appearance of your smile, restore your ability to properly chew and speak, prevent remaining teeth from drifting out of place, and/or maintain the shape of your face.
In order to place a dental bridge, we ask that you expect two visits to our practice. During the first visit, we will prepare the natural teeth on both sides of the gap to allow room for the crowns. Then, we will take impressions of your teeth and send them to the dental lab where your bridge will be fabricated. While we are waiting for your bridge to come back from the lab, you will wear a temporary bridge that we make in our office during the first appointment. When your bridge is ready, you will come back to our office to have the bridge placed. When the perfect fit is achieved, the bridge will be permanently cemented into your mouth.
